The correct answer is Option 2 - Iraqi Freedom Operation Iraqi Freedom (OIF) was the U.S.-led military campaign launched on March 20, 2003, to overthrow the government of Iraqi President Saddam Hussein. The operation was part of the broader War on Terror initiated after the September 11, 2001, attacks. The First Gulf War (fought in 1990) revealed the vast technological gap that had opened up between the US military capability and that of other states. The highly publicised use of so-called ‘smart bombs’ by the US-led some observers to call this a ‘computer war’. Widespread television coverage also made it a ‘video game war’, with viewers around the world watching the destruction of Iraqi forces live on TV in the comfort of their living rooms. |
